Non-traditional methods of forecasting

Article Abstract:

The rise of modern techniques for forecasting, such as neural networks, multiple model switching and combinations, has restructured the way decisions are made in specifying models depending on the type of applications. For example, model synthesis is used for short-term usage requiring accuracy. However, for long-term applications in risk-based business tactics, model divergence is used. What is required, therefore, is interactive process wherein opinions are considered along with modelling of data.

Industry simulation: system modelling with an object oriented DEVS technology

Article Abstract:

Industry simulation modelling has been adopted by many firms for business planning support and future policy development. System dynamics technology has been traditionally used for industry simulations. However, its applications have been constrained by the technology's structure, focus, time-representation and reusability. The object oriented discrete event system specification is presented as a more structured and better alternative for simulation modelling.
